    Transponder Keys

    The key that was included with your car when you first purchased it likely has a transponder chip inside. These chips send a low-level message when the key is near the door lock or ignition. This allows the car's computer to determine if the key is the right one and open or lock the vehicle as required.

    Transponder keys are found in all cars built after 1995. Transponder keys add an extra layer of protection to shield your vehicle from thieves.

    Contrary to the mechanical locks of the past that can be copied by most any locksmith, transponder keys require special equipment to clone. It is impossible to create an exact copy of an authentic transponder key unless you have the original.

    Remote Head Keys

    Car thieves are no longer able just to take your keys and drive off with your car. This is because cars now are equipped with more secure locking mechanisms. However this increased security has made it difficult for owners to replace lost lexus key car keys. This is particularly the case if you own the remote head key that includes all functions.

    The all-in-one head key has both the traditional shaft which fits into your ignition and transponder. It's akin to a remote key, but with additional buttons that allow you to operate the locks, unlock your trunk, or activate the panic button.

    The convenience of having only one key fob on your keychain is ideal for those who don't want to carry multiple fobs. They are also more durable and frequently look more attractive than traditional car keys. They can, however, also become damaged over time, just like their fob equivalents.

    Smart Keys

    Toyota and Lexus, its luxury division offers smart keys that let you unlock the car door, start the engine, and lock the car without needing physical keys. These devices are becoming increasingly well-known due to their convenience. They're shaped more like a plastic credit card than a key, and can be programmed to open, unlock and start your car at any time you are in close proximity to the vehicle.

    These smart keys are much safer from theft than conventional key fobs as they don't broadcast the same frequency signal repeatedly. This is a way to prevent tech-savvy thieves from being able to capture and use your key's identification. Instead, a computer in the vehicle examines the rolling code projected by the smart key, and then confirms that it is the correct one for your specific car before allowing it to turn the ignition.

    A smart key will also keep you from locking yourself out of your car. If you're in a dangerous or secluded area, it is easy to lose your key and find yourself outside of your vehicle, waiting for locksmith. Smart keys are powered by batteries and inform you when the battery is running low. It is easy to replace the battery without special tools.
